#301705 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#301705 is composed of 18.8% red, 9%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.1% magenta, 89.6% yellow and 81.2% black. It has a hue angle of 25.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 10.4%. #301705 color hex could be obtained by blending #602e0a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

Shades and Tints of #301705
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0601 is the darkest color, while #fefc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#301705
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1c1a19 is the less saturated color, while #341601 is the most saturated one.
